还剩12页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
《嵌入式处理器》ARM课件PPT探索嵌入式处理器的奇妙世界,从其定义、特点、发展历程到应用领域ARM和未来展望一一展示什么是嵌入式处理器ARM是一种基于(精简指令集计算机)理念的处理器架构,被广泛应ARM RISC用于嵌入式系统,具有高性能、低功耗和灵活可扩展等特点嵌入式处理器的特点和优势ARM高能效1处理器采用精简指令集,能够在相同的处理性能下降低功耗ARM广泛应用2嵌入式处理器在各个行业领域都有广泛应用,包括智能手机、汽车、物联网等ARM灵活可定制3架构支持可定制化设计,厂商可以根据需求进行必要的定制,提升产品竞争力ARM嵌入式处理器的发展历程ARM年11983计算机公司成立,开始研发处Acorn ARM理器年19902处理器问世,被广泛应用于个人电脑ARM2年32001架构发布,进一步提升了处理ARMv7ARM年器的性能和能效20214推出系列处理器,打开了嵌ARM Cortex-X入式处理器新的篇章处理器的结构和组成部分ARM处理器由指令执行单元、数据处理单元和存储体系构成•ARM指令执行单元负责解码和执行指令•数据处理单元负责执行算术和逻辑运算•存储体系包括寄存器、高速缓存和内存等•指令集概述ARM指令集分为和两种指令集,具有丰富的指令集和灵活的寻址模式,可支持不同的应用需求和编程ARM ARMThumb语言处理器的寄存器和寄存器组ARM处理器拥有多个寄存器,包括通用寄存器、状态寄存器和特殊寄存器这些寄存器在程序执行过程中起到关键ARM作用嵌入式处理器的架构ARM架构管线化总线架构Von Neumann的处理器采用传统的处理器采用多级流水线设计,处理器通过总线连接各个组ARM VonARM ARM架构,即数据和指令共提高了指令执行的并行性和效率件,实现数据和指令的传输Neumann享同一个存储器系列处理器的特点ARM Cortex-A和优势高性能1系列处理器可提供出色的计算和图形处理性能,满足各类应用需求Cortex-A多核支持2支持多核处理和对称多处理能力,提升系统的并行计算能力低功耗3系列处理器采用动态电压频率调节技术,在保持高性能的同时降低功耗Cortex-A系列处理器的特点ARM Cortex-M和优势低功耗1系列处理器专为低功耗应用设计,具有出色的功耗管理能力Cortex-M实时性能2支持硬实时操作系统,满足对实时性要求较高的应用场景小尺寸3具有小尺寸和低成本的特点,适用于资源受限的嵌入式设备嵌入式处理器的应用领域ARM智能手机物联网处理器广泛应用于智能手机领域,提供卓越嵌入式处理器为物联网设备提供强大的计算ARM ARM的性能和能效和连接能力汽车工业控制在汽车电子领域,处理器支持车载系统和智嵌入式处理器为工业控制设备提供高性能、ARM ARM能驾驶等创新应用低功耗和可靠性嵌入式处理器的设计流程ARM需求分析1明确系统的功能需求和性能指标,并进行详细的需求分析架构设计2根据需求设计合适的处理器架构,确定处理器的核心结构和组成部分硬件实现3进行电路设计和布局布线,制作处理器的物理实体ARM嵌入式系统的开发流程嵌入式系统开发通常包括需求分析、系统设计、软件开发、硬件设计和系统测试等阶段,确保嵌入式系统的质量和性能达到需求处理器的编程语言和编ARM程工具处理器支持多种编程语言,包括、汇编语言和等同时提ARM C/C++Java供开发工具链和调试工具,方便软件开发和调试。